Hampden Bowling Club uses the power of accessible sport and the cultural heritage of being situated on the original Hampden Park to motivate, engage, and enrich the local community. Our organisation's core offering is the bowling club, which provides gentle recreation for all age groups throughout the summer months. During the winter months, this provides a social hub for members to congregate and enjoy social engagement. Our club provides an all-year-round facility for the community to hold workshops, fundraisers, events, and social occasions. For the world, this club is a pilgrimage point to the roots of the modern passing and running game of football, which is now enjoyed by 4 billion people worldwide.
